Abstract
A fixed cellular system including a telephone unit, interface and a fixed cellular terminal is disclosed. A telephone unit enables the generation of a sequence of digits in response to a user input. The sequence of digits are forwarded to a system interface wherein a send command is attached to each digit generated by the telephone unit. The digits with attached send commands are forwarded to a fixed cellular terminal responsive to the send commands such that receipt of a send command delays initiation of calls to destinations associated with the sequence of digits for a predetermined period of time.

1. A call connection method for a fixed cellular system, comprising the steps of:
-
entering a sequence of digits at a standard telephone unit;
transferring the sequence of digits to an interface system;
attaching at the interface system a send command for initiating an outgoing call to each digit of the sequence of digits; and
transferring the sequence of digits having the attached send commands for initiating an outgoing call from the interface system to a fixed cellular terminal, initiating an outgoing call from the fixed cellular terminal associated with the standard telephone unit upon expiration of a predetermined time period after receipt of a final send command for initiating an outgoing call at the fixed cellular terminal. - View Dependent Claims (2, 3)
